Yuka Iwahashi
Description
Yuka Iwahashi is a Japanese voice actor from Fukuoka Prefecture, born on January 12, 1994. She is affiliated with the talent agency Production baobab. Her journey into voice acting began after she experienced the enjoyment of performance through her high school's broadcasting club. Following her graduation from private Chikushi Girls' High School, she enrolled in the voice actor course at Human Academy in Fukuoka. She later joined Production baobab's affiliated training school, BAO, to further hone her skills.
Iwahashi's professional debut came in 2014 through the internet program "Dokidoki Uma Girl 2nd Season". Her early career consisted of voicing numerous minor characters in long-running and popular anime series, building a foundation of experience with roles such as a newscaster and various guests in "Crayon Shin-chan" and providing voice work for characters in "Doraemon" and "Nintama Rantarou".
Her first major, recurring role came in 2019 when she was cast as Kasumi Honjo in the multimedia project "Re:Stage!" and its anime adaptation "Re:STAGE! Dream Days♪". This role marked a significant turning point, establishing her as a core member of the project's voice acting unit. As Kasumi, she performed numerous character songs with the group KiRaRe, contributing to several music releases related to the franchise. This involvement with "Re:Stage!" also led to extensive collaboration on related media, including regular appearances on associated web radio programs and live events, which helped her build a direct connection with her audience.
In 2021, Iwahashi secured another prominent role as Ao Yodogawa in the idol audition anime "SELECTION PROJECT". This role further showcased her ability to perform as part of an ensemble cast in a music-centered series.
Beyond these two signature roles, Iwahashi has continued to expand her portfolio across both anime and video games. Her anime credits include appearances in "The Idolmaster SideM", "Those Snow White Notes", and "The Honor Student at Magic High School". In the realm of video games, she has lent her voice to characters such as Aoi Matoba in "Alice Gear Aegis", Ise Waka in "Action Taimanin", and Nevada in "Kantai Collection". She was also the voice of the character Tamaki Beppu in the "Onsen Musume" project, forming the unit AKATSUKI with other cast members for music releases.
Throughout her career, Iwahashi has demonstrated a strong connection to projects that involve musical performance and direct fan engagement. Her work on the "Re:Stage!" and "SELECTION PROJECT" franchises, along with her participation in various web radio programs, highlights a career built on collaborative, multimedia projects where her voice acting is complemented by singing and public appearances.
